• For Individuals
  • For Businesses
  • For Universities
  • For Governments
Degrees
​
Log In
Join for Free
  • Browse
  • Programming For Everybody

Results for "programming for everybody"


  • M

    Microsoft

    Microsoft R Programming for Everyone

    Skills you'll gain: Leaflet (Software), Rmarkdown, Version Control, Web Scraping, Regression Analysis, Knitr, Exploratory Data Analysis, Statistical Analysis, Data Manipulation, Dimensionality Reduction, Ggplot2, Geospatial Information and Technology, Time Series Analysis and Forecasting, Plotly, Data Cleansing, Data Visualization, Data Wrangling, Software Documentation, R Programming, R (Software)

    ★ 4 (7) · Beginner · Professional Certificate · 3 - 6 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• U

    University of Michigan

    Web Applications for Everybody

    Skills you'll gain: Database Design, SQL, MySQL, HTML and CSS, PHP (Scripting Language), Relational Databases, JSON, Database Management, jQuery, Hypertext Markup Language (HTML), Javascript and jQuery, Ajax, Databases, Data Modeling, Database Application, Database Development, Debugging, Web Applications, Query Languages, Javascript

    ★ 4.7 (9.3K) · Intermediate · Specialization · 3 - 6 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• A

    Arizona State University

    Python: A Guided Journey from Introduction to Application

    Skills you'll gain: Supervised Learning, Unsupervised Learning, Matplotlib, File I/O, Generative Adversarial Networks (GANs), Generative AI, NumPy, Object Oriented Programming (OOP), Model Training, Deep Learning, Image Analysis, Machine Learning Methods, Plot (Graphics), Object Oriented Design, Integrated Development Environments, Python Programming, Development Environment, Event-Driven Programming, Programming Principles, Computer Programming

    ★ 4 (80) · Beginner · Specialization · 3 - 6 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• U

    University of California, Santa Cruz

    GO Programming for Everyone: Part 1

    Skills you'll gain: File I/O, Debugging, Go (Programming Language), Programming Principles, C (Programming Language), Program Development, Data Structures, Computer Programming, C and C++, Algorithms

    ★ 3.9 (10) · Beginner · Course · 1 - 3 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• S

    SkillsBooster Academy

    AI for Everyone for Work and Productivity

    Skills you'll gain: Prompt Engineering, Google Gemini, Prompt Patterns, Generative AI Agents, Gemini, AI Personalization, Responsible AI, Generative AI, ChatGPT, Microsoft Copilot, AI Workflows, Writing, Business Writing, Business Process Automation, Writing and Editing, Productivity, AI Integrations, Automation, Artificial Intelligence and Machine Learning (AI/ML), Presentations

    ★ 5 (6) · Beginner · Course · 1 - 3 Months

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• U

    University of Michigan

    Programación para todos (Introducción a Python)

    Skills you'll gain: Programming Principles, Software Installation, Code Reusability, Python Programming, Computer Programming, Program Development, Computational Thinking, Memory Management, System Configuration

    ★ 4.8 (285) · Mixed · Course · 1 - 3 Months

    Category: Preview
    Preview
    Category: Credit offered
    Credit offered
  • U

    University of California, Santa Cruz

    C for Everyone, Part 2: Structured Programming

    ★ 4.6 (792) · Intermediate · Course · 1 - 3 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• L

    LearnQuest

    No-Code Machine Learning and Data Science for Everyone

    Skills you'll gain: Responsible AI, Exploratory Data Analysis, Data Storytelling, Data Presentation, Data Analysis, Model Evaluation, Interactive Data Visualization, No-Code Development, Market Data, Business Analytics, Data Science, Model Training, Model Deployment, Model Optimization, Applied Machine Learning, Data Ethics, Dashboard Creation, Machine Learning, Predictive Modeling, Data Visualization

    Beginner · Specialization · 1 - 3 Months

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• A

    Arizona State University

    Decision-Making for Everyone

    Skills you'll gain: Decision Making, Creative Thinking, Problem Solving, Creative Problem-Solving, Decisiveness, Complex Problem Solving, Resourcefulness, Creativity, Curiosity, Strategic Thinking, Root Cause Analysis, Independent Thinking, Ethical Standards And Conduct, Risk Analysis, Innovation, Social Impact, Risk Management, Analysis, Data Collection, Collaboration

    ★ 4.7 (137) · Beginner · Specialization · 3 - 6 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• C

    Coursera

    Embed Everything

    Skills you'll gain: Embeddings, Scikit Learn (Machine Learning Library), Transfer Learning, NumPy, Data Pipelines, Unstructured Data, Applied Machine Learning, Python Programming, Natural Language Processing, Dimensionality Reduction, AI Workflows, Machine Learning Methods, Scripting, Model Evaluation, Scientific Visualization, Machine Learning

    Intermediate · Course · 1 - 4 Weeks

    Category: New
    New
    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• U

    University of Michigan

    Extended Reality for Everybody

    Skills you'll gain: Augmented and Virtual Reality (AR/VR), Augmented Reality, Storyboarding, Virtual Reality, Unreal Engine, Interactive Design, Usability Testing, Design Thinking, 3D Assets, Virtual Environment, User Experience, Experience Design, Prototyping, Unity Engine, User Experience Design, Interaction Design, Visual Storytelling, Design, Disabilities, Emerging Technologies

    ★ 4.7 (594) · Beginner · Specialization · 1 - 3 Months

    Status: Free Trial
    Free Trial
    Category: Credit offered
    Credit offered
  • U

    University of Michigan

    Programação para todos (Conceitos básicos de Python)

    Skills you'll gain: Programming Principles, Program Development, Computer Programming, Python Programming, Algorithms, Software Installation, Computational Logic, Computational Thinking, Data Storage, Development Environment

    ★ 4.9 (33) · Mixed · Course · 1 - 3 Months

    Category: Preview
    Preview
    Category: Credit offered
    Credit offered
1234…834

In summary, here are 10 of our most popular programming for everybody courses

  • Microsoft R Programming for Everyone: Microsoft
  • Web Applications for Everybody: University of Michigan
  • Python: A Guided Journey from Introduction to Application: Arizona State University
  • GO Programming for Everyone: Part 1: University of California, Santa Cruz
  • AI for Everyone for Work and Productivity: SkillsBooster Academy
  • Programación para todos (Introducción a Python): University of Michigan
  • C for Everyone, Part 2: Structured Programming: University of California, Santa Cruz
  • No-Code Machine Learning and Data Science for Everyone: LearnQuest
  • Decision-Making for Everyone: Arizona State University
  • Embed Everything: Coursera

Other topics to explore

Arts and Humanities
338 courses
Business
1095 courses
Computer Science
668 courses
Data Science
425 courses
Information Technology
145 courses
Health
471 courses
Math and Logic
70 courses
Personal Development
137 courses
Physical Science and Engineering
413 courses
Social Sciences
401 courses
Language Learning
150 courses

Coursera Footer

Skills

  • Accounting
  • Artificial Intelligence (AI)
  • Cybersecurity
  • Data Analytics
  • Digital Marketing
  • Human Resources (HR)
  • Microsoft Excel
  • Project Management
  • Python
  • SQL

Professional Certificates

  • Google AI Certificate
  • Google Cybersecurity Certificate
  • Google Data Analytics Certificate
  • Google IT Support Certificate
  • Google Project Management Certificate
  • Google UX Design Certificate
  • IBM AI Engineering Certificate
  • IBM AI Product Manager Certificate
  • IBM Data Science Certificate
  • Intuit Academy Bookkeeping Certificate

Courses & Specializations

  • AI Essentials Specialization
  • AI For Business Specialization
  • AI For Everyone Course
  • AI in Healthcare Specialization
  • Deep Learning Specialization
  • Excel Skills for Business Specialization
  • Financial Markets Course
  • Machine Learning Specialization
  • Prompt Engineering for ChatGPT Course
  • Python for Everybody Specialization

Career Resources

  • Career Aptitude Test
  • CAPM Certification Requirements
  • CompTIA A+ Certification Requirements
  • CompTIA Security+ Certification Requirements
  • Essential IT Certifications
  • Free IT Certifications and Courses
  • High-Income Skills to Learn
  • How to Learn Artificial Intelligence
  • PMP Certification Requirements
  • Popular Cybersecurity Certifications

Coursera

  • About
  • What We Offer
  • Leadership
  • Careers
  • Catalog
  • Coursera Plus
  • Professional Certificates
  • MasterTrack® Certificates
  • Degrees
  • For Enterprise
  • For Government
  • For Campus
  • Become a Partner
  • Social Impact
  • Free Courses
  • Share your Coursera learning story

Community

  • Learners
  • Partners
  • Beta Testers
  • Blog
  • The Coursera Podcast
  • Tech Blog

More

  • Press
  • Investors
  • Terms
  • Privacy
  • Help
  • Accessibility
  • Contact
  • Articles
  • Directory
  • Affiliates
  • Modern Slavery Statement
  • Do Not Sell/Share
Learn Anywhere
Download on the App Store
Get it on Google Play
Logo of Certified B Corporation
© 2026 Coursera Inc. All rights reserved.
  • Coursera Facebook
  • Coursera Linkedin
  • Coursera Twitter
  • Coursera YouTube
  • Coursera Instagram
  • Coursera TikTok